Coverity complains about this because 1 << 31 won't fit in a signed integer. For QEMU this isn't an error because we enable -fwrapv, but we can keep Coverity happy by doing the shift on unsigned numbers. envelope-from=clg@redhat.com; helo=us-smtp-delivery-124.mimecast.com X-Spam_score_int: -20 X-Spam_score: -2.1 X-Spam_bar: -- X-Spam_report: (-2.1 / 5.0 requ) BAYES_00=-1.9, DKIMWL_WL_HIGH=-0.001, DKIM_SIGNED=0.1, DKIM_VALID=-0.1, DKIM_VALID_AU=-0.1, DKIM_VALID_EF=-0.1, RCVD_IN_DNSWL_NONE=-0.0001, RCVD_IN_MSPIKE_H3=0.001, RCVD_IN_MSPIKE_WL=0.001, SPF_HELO_NONE=0.001, SPF_PASS=-0.001 autolearn=ham autolearn_force=no X-Spam_action: no action X-BeenThere: qemu-devel@nongnu.org X-Mailman-Version: 2.1.29 Precedence: list List-Id: List-Unsubscribe: , List-Archive: List-Post: List-Help: List-Subscribe: , Errors-To: qemu-devel-bounces+incoming=patchwork.ozlabs.org@nongnu.org Sender: qemu-devel-bounces+incoming=patchwork.ozlabs.org@nongnu.org From: Jamin Lin ASPEED AST2700 SOC is a 64 bits quad core CPUs (Cortex-a35) and the base address of dram is "0x4 00000000" which is 64bits address. It has "Master DMA Mode Tx Buffer Base Address[39:32](0x60)" and "Master DMA Mode Rx Buffer Base Address[39:32](0x64)" registers to save the high part physical address of Tx/Rx buffer address for master mode. It has "Slave DMA Mode Tx Buffer Base Address[39:32](0x68)" and "Slave DMA Mode Rx Buffer Base Address[39:32](0x6C)" registers to save the high part physical address of Tx/Rx buffer address for slave mode. Ex: Tx buffer address for master mode [39:0] The "Master DMA Mode Tx Buffer Base Address[39:32](0x60)" bits [7:0] which corresponds the bits [39:32] of the 64 bits address of the Tx buffer address. The "Master DMA Mode Tx Buffer Base Address(0x30)" bits [31:0] which corresponds the bits [31:0] of the 64 bits address of the Tx buffer address. Introduce a new has_dma64 class attribute and new registers for the new mode to support DMA 64 bits dram address. Update new mode register number to 28. The aspeed_i2c_bus_vmstate is changed again and version is not increased because it was done earlier in the same series. The AST2700 support the maximum DRAM size is 8 GB. The DRAM physical address range is from "0x4_0000_0000" to "0x5_FFFF_FFFF". The DRAM offset range is from "0x0_0000_0000" to "0x1_FFFF_FFFF" and it is enough to use bits [33:0] saving the dram offset. Therefore, save the high part physical address bit[1:0] of Tx/Rx buffer address as dma_dram_offset bit[33:32]. It does not need to decrease the dram physical high part address for DMA operation.
